Aluminium
Living with a mobility disability isn't easy. Many structures weren't built with accessibility in mind and even your personal home can be a barrier to independence. Ramps are one of the most effective methods to overcome this challenge. You can find a ramp for your home, store, or an event, the right wheelchair ramp will allow you to move wherever you wish to go with ease and confidence.
It is essential to consider your budget and needs when selecting the appropriate ramp for your. The most affordable ramps are made of wood however, they require maintenance and can take up to a week to construct. Concrete ramps are more costly and require concrete anchors.
A modular aluminum ramp could be a durable and cost-effective option for your mobility requirements. It is usually constructed of ramp sections that are built off-site, and then shipped to you to be assembled quickly. The PATHWAY 3G Modular Access System from EZ-ACCESS is a good example of this kind of ramp, and it offers many advantages over wooden ramps.
Aluminium is less susceptible to weather-related deterioration or discoloration than wood. It is also rust-resistant and easy to clean and maintain, making it the ideal material for wheelchair ramps. It is also lightweight and sturdy. These characteristics make it the most popular choice for outdoor and indoor ramps.
Steel is a more durable option than aluminium, but it is susceptible to corrosion over time. A steel ramp needs to be regularly coated or painted to avoid corrosion and to ensure its safety to use. Additionally, it could be heavy and requires a stronger support system.
No matter the material, wheelchair ramps must be built by a professional who is familiar with ADA accessibility requirements. If your ramp isn't in compliance it could be sued. You should also consider the location and traffic flow of your ramp. The ramp should also be fitted with an non-slip surface to ensure its users' safety.
Wood
Wood ramps offer an organic look and blend seamlessly into most home surroundings making them a good choice for many users. They can be constructed by those who are skilled in construction or with the assistance of an experienced builder. But, it is essential to ensure that the ramp is built in accordance with ADA guidelines. The ramp must have a minimum clearance of 36 inches from side to side and should have a level landing at the top and bottom. The ramp must also be able to support the weight of the wheelchair.
If you're planning to build a wooden ramp, you need to consider the specific entrance point to your home, and the space that is available for ramp construction. It is also important to select the appropriate material. You should select a sturdy, durable wood that can stand up to the elements. Make sure that the wood is treated to prevent rotting. If you don't use a quality wood, the ramp will deteriorate quickly and require more maintenance to ensure that it's safe for use.
Another option is an aluminum ramp, which is light and easy to set up. These ramps are available in modular sections that can be easily disassembled. They are also less expensive than wooden ramps and require less maintenance. Aluminum ramps are also ideal for outdoor use, as they are weather-resistant. They can withstand snow, rain, and ice.
When deciding on the material you will use for your ramp, consider what kind of assistive device you want to use. If you are a fan of a walker, cane or manual or electric wheelchair folding ramp, you must ensure that the ramp can accommodate these types of devices. If you use a motorized van wheel chair ramp you'll require ramps with an appropriate slope for a smooth and comfortable ride.
When building a ramp, make sure to follow local codes. You can contact your local council or homeowner's association to determine the need for permits. Be aware of ADA requirements, for example the minimum width inside between opposing handrails.

The slope of the ramp is a different factor to consider. A standard ramp should have a 1 in 12 slope, which means that for every inch of height difference the ramp should be 12 inches in length. This is the most secure and most comfortable incline for fold out wheelchair ramp users, however it is important to verify your local codes to make sure that this is a requirement in your area.
A properly designed ramp should have rails to stop people from falling off the ramp. Even the most cautious user could slip or fall off the edge of a ramp. If a person who has a disability falls off the edge of the ramp, they may become trapped and require emergency rescue. A good ramp design should include guardrails to protect the person from injury or even death.
While steel is the preferred material for ramps, aluminum has a number of advantages over steel. Aluminum ramps are less heavy and more affordable than steel ramps. They also resist corrosion. In general,, steel ramps are better suited for high-traffic environments and heavy loads since they are more durable and able to endure more wear and tear than aluminum ramps.
Concrete
ADA guidelines require ramps to be constructed of material that is durable, weather-resistant and easy to maintain. Ramps must be designed for outdoor use, and should include a slope that is safe and a rise, along with handrails to ensure security and support. There are a variety of options to satisfy these requirements. From concrete ramps to modular ramps certain portable ramps for wheelchair are better for specific locations. The type of surface used for the ramp should also be considered as it will offer traction to wheelchairs as well as other mobility aids.
Modular ramps are available in either aluminum or steel. Both are durable and strong however aluminum has the advantage of being lighter, resulting in a shorter construction time and a less laborious installation. Steel, however, can rust with time, particularly in humid climates. This could lead to extra maintenance, costs and security concerns.
A concrete ramp may be more expensive than a module ramp but is also stronger and longer-lasting. It can withstand a greater capacity of weight than an aluminum ramp and is less likely to crack or break. It's also more visually appealing than a wooden ramp and can be painted to match the surrounding landscape.
Wooden ramps are often made from a type of wood, which makes them susceptible to decay and rot over time. They also require constant maintenance, in order to stop the splintering and decay. They are not suitable for wet climates, and wheelchairs can find them slippery.
Concrete ramps can be very expensive to build and require a building permit. They can be constructed at a height that is custom-designed, but are not usually suitable for steep gradients. They also aren't easily moved, which could make them an unsuitable choice for those who have to relocate to a new residence in the future.
